Gale Model 12DE13 Outboard Motor Specs & Overview

The Gale 12DE13 is a classic 12 horsepower outboard motor manufactured by Gale Products, a mid-century division of the Outboard Marine Corporation (OMC). Gale motors were famed for their rugged reliability and simple, user-friendly mechanical designs. Serving as the foundation for popular private-label brands such as Buccaneer, Sea-King, and Atlas-Royal, these 17.89-cubic-inch twin-cylinder outboards offered premium OMC engineering—including full gearshift capability and electric start options—at an accessible price point.

Key Technical Specifications

  • Model: Gale 12DE13
  • Horsepower: 12.0 HP @ 4000 RPM (O.B.C. Certified)
  • Operating RPM Range: 3500 – 4500 RPM
  • Engine Configuration: 2-cylinder, 2-cycle, 2-port alternate firing
  • Displacement: 17.89 cubic inches
  • Bore & Stroke: 2 1/4″ Bore x 2 1/4″ Stroke
  • Gear Ratio: 12:21
  • Gearshift Control: Forward, Neutral, Reverse (F-N-R)
  • Starter Type: Electric start with automatic recoil rewind backup
  • Ignition System: Built-in flywheel magneto
  • Carburetor: Concentric float type with high and low-speed adjustable needle valves and automotive-style choke
  • Speed Control: Twist-grip handle with synchronized spark and throttle control
  • Cooling System: Positive and centrifugal synthetic rubber rotor pump
  • Propeller: 3-blade (9″ diameter x 11″ pitch)
  • Fuel Capacity & Range: 6-gallon remote fuel tank (approx. 3 hours run time)
  • Recommended Transom Height: 15 inches
  • Weight: 77.5 lbs (excluding fuel tank)

Maintenance, Fuel Mix, and Restoration Tips

2-Stroke Fuel/Oil Mixture: Vintage Gale two-stroke powerheads from this era generally require a 24:1 fuel-to-oil mixture (1/2 pint of high-quality TC-W3 outboard oil per gallon of unleaded gasoline). Avoid modern lean mixes like 50:1, as older sleeve-bearing powerheads rely heavily on adequate oil volume for proper lubrication and cooling. Always use ethanol-free fuel whenever possible to protect fuel lines and rubber carburetor components from premature deterioration.

Ignition System Maintenance: The built-in flywheel magneto system utilizes standard OMC dual ignition coils, breaker points, and condensers. Inspect the coils under the flywheel for cracking or melting epoxy—a very common age-related failure point. Point gaps should typically be dressed and set to .020 inches. Clean all electrical grounds thoroughly, especially on electric start models (12DE13), to ensure quick starting and reliable cranking under load.

Cooling System Care: The cooling system relies on a synthetic rubber rotor impeller located in the lower unit housing. Never start or crank the engine dry. If servicing a motor that has been sitting idle, replace the water pump impeller before putting it in the water, as hardened or cracked vanes can fail and cause severe powerhead overheating.

Carburetor & Fuel System Tuning: The concentric float carburetor features independent high-speed and slow-speed needle valves. For initial setup, gently seat both needles, then back out the high-speed needle approximately 3/4 turn and the slow-speed needle 1 1/2 turns. Fine-tune the needles while the motor is running at normal operating temperature under load in the water for optimal throttle response and smooth idling.
